Colin In Black & White Release Date

Netflix announced recently that Colin in Black & White will release on 29th October 2021! The series will just have 6 episodes in total each lasting for about half an hour. So you can easily binge-watch the entire show in 3 to 4 hours. Hence, don’t forget to clear the day on your calendar.

Cast

The show got unconditional support because of its strong black lead. Kaepernick said: “Too often we see race and Black stories portrayed through a white lens.

“We seek to give a new perspective to the differing realities that Black people face. We explore the racial conflicts I faced as an adopted Black man in a white community, during my high school years. It’s an honor to bring these stories to life in collaboration with Ava for the world to see.”

Back in 2020, it was announced that young Kaepernick will be played by Jaden Michael. Other main cast members include:

  • Nick Offerman as Rick Kaepernick 
  • Mary-Louise Parker as Teresa Kaepernick
  • Gabriel Womack as Restaurant Patron
  • Amarr as Eddie
  • Mace Coronel as Jake
  • Howard M. Lockie as Coach Parker

Colin In Black & White Plot

As mentioned earlier the series will revolve around the major life events of Colin Kaepernick. How he grew up as a black kid in a white foster house and the challenges that he had to face as a black athlete in the NFL. The official plot synopsis given by Netflix is:

“This drama series from Colin Kaepernick and Ava Duvernay explores Kaepernick’s high school years and the experiences that led him to become an activist.”

Duvernay himself has high expectations from the series:

“With his act of protest, Colin Kaepernick ignited a national conversation about race and justice with far-reaching consequences for football, culture and for him, personally.

“Colin’s story has much to say about identity, sports and the enduring spirit of protest and resilience. I couldn’t be happier than to tell this story with the team at Netflix.”
